Collectively known as Uncommon Earth magnets, Samarium Cobalt (SmCo) and Neodymium Iron Boron (NdFeB) magnets are alloys of the Lanthanide group of elements. Rare Earth magnets are essentially the most advanced commercialized everlasting magnet supplies at present. SmCo magnets can be found in a number of various grades that span a variety of properties and utility necessities. Careless dealing with can simply demagnetize Alnico magnets, so it's advisable to magnetize them after meeting to forestall unintended demagnetization. Alnico magnets exhibit exceptional temperature stability, making them best for temperature-sensitive purposes. They expertise minimal variation in output with temperature changes. 0.01%/°C from ambient. This makes Alnico magnets a wonderful alternative for efficiency-critical applications, together with medical and army sectors. Remarkably, Alnico magnets can be used at temperatures as much as 530°C without irreversible losses in magnetizing.

Sizes & Shapes - Standard samarium cobalt magnet shapes include discs, blocks, rings, and arc segments in a variety of sizes and grades. Non-normal shapes may also be customized fabricated to blueprint specs from uncooked stock. We are able to custom manufacture samarium cobalt magnets in just about any shape and measurement to meet your project’s precise necessities. Sintered Samarium Cobalt magnets, similar to different magnet supplies, are formulated for his or her magnetic properties and never their mechanical properties. As such, they should not be used as mechanical members, or expect to exhibit superior mechanical characteristics. As with sintered metullurgy, one ought to expect to find imperfections equivalent to minor hairline cracks, porosity, voids, chilly move, shrinkage, pipe and others comparable to generally present in forged or sintered metallic magnets. Magnetizing Samarium Cobalt magnet materials require very large magnetizing fields to saturate the material.
